CHECKING ACCESSORY DRIVE BELT TENSION










WARNING: Do not check belt tension with engine running.

1. Connect tool 8371 to the scan tool following the instructions provided with tool.
2. 2.7L Engine - Place end of microphone probe approximately 2.54 cm (1 in.) from belt at one of the belt center span locations (1 or 2).










3. 3.5L Engine - Place end of microphone probe approximately 2.54 cm (1 in.) from belt at one of the belt center span locations (1 or 2).
4. Pluck the belt a minimum of 3 times. (Use your finger or other suitable tool) The frequency of the belt in hertz (Hz) will display on scan tool screen. Refer to ACCESSORY DRIVE BELT TENSION CHART for belt tension specifications.
5. If tension readings (Hz) fall outside of range, inspect accessory drive belt tensioner and power steering pump pulley.
